Cookies
The Company uses both
session ID cookies and persistent cookies as part of its interaction with your
browser. A cookie is an alphanumeric identifier (a file) that the Company's web
sites transfer to your computer's hard drive through a web browser to enable
its systems to recognize your browser for record-keeping purposes. A session ID
cookie expires when you close your browser, while a persistent cookie remains
on your hard drive for an extended period of time.
We use session ID
cookies to make it easier for you to navigate our web sites. We use persistent
cookies to identify and track which sections of its web site you most often
visit. We also use persistent cookies in areas of its web site where you must
register, and where you are able to customize the information you see, so that
you don't have to enter your preferences more than once.
By configuring the
options in your browser, you may control how cookies are processed by your
system. However, if you decline the use of cookies you may not be able to use
certain features on this site and you may be required to reenter the
information required to complete an order during new or interrupted browser
sessions.
